Rating:
3.5/5
GoodReads Rating:
Blurb:
My disease is as rare as it is famous. Basically, I’m allergic to the world. I don’t leave my house, have not left my house in seventeen years. The only people I ever see are my mom and my nurse, Carla.
But then one day, a moving truck arrives next door. I look out my window, and I see him. He’s tall, lean and wearing all black—black T-shirt, black jeans, black sneakers, and a black knit cap that covers his hair completely. He catches me looking and stares at me. I stare right back. His name is Olly.
Maybe we can’t predict the future, but we can predict some things. For example, I am certainly going to fall in love with Olly. It’s almost certainly going to be a disaster.
Recommendation:
I recommend this book to a YA audience (12-18 years of age). This book is a romance, so if you are not into romance, this is not the book for you. It's a short book, I managed to finish it in less then 5 hours, so if you're looking for a quick read, this is book for you.
Personal opinion:
I personally didn't enjoy the beginning, but when I got to around the middle of the story, I started to enjoy the book. I didn't like some of the characters at the beginning, such as Olly, but in the end I really liked him as a person. It was a cute book and was really touching.
